NRP logo

NEPI Rockcastle N.V. Stock Price

JSE:NRP Community·R100.2b Market Cap
  • 1 Narratives written by author
  • 0 Comments on narratives written by author
  • 5 Fair Values set on narratives written by author

NRP Share Price Performance

R140.95
-1.53 (-1.07%)
11.2% undervalued intrinsic discount
R158.74
Fair Value
R140.95
-1.53 (-1.07%)
11.2% undervalued intrinsic discount
R158.74
Fair Value
Price R140.95
AnalystConsensusTarget R158.74

NRP Community Narratives

AnalystConsensusTarget·
Fair Value R158.74 11.2% undervalued intrinsic discount

Investments In Poland And Romania Will Create New Opportunities In Stronger Markets

0users have liked this narrative
0users have commented on this narrative
3users have followed this narrative

Recent NRP News & Updates

User avatar

Greenfield Projects And Photovoltaic Ventures Will Expand Operations In Central And Eastern Europe By 2027

Economic growth in Central and Eastern Europe and EU/NATO investments enhance NEPI Rockcastle's retail operations potential and revenue growth.

NEPI Rockcastle N.V. Key Details

€890.8m

Revenue

€273.8m

Cost of Revenue

€617.0m

Gross Profit

€51.7m

Other Expenses

€565.3m

Earnings

Last Reported Earnings
Jun 30, 2025
Next Reporting Earnings
Nov 19, 2025
Earnings per share (EPS)
0.80
Gross Margin
69.26%
Net Profit Margin
63.46%
Debt/Equity Ratio
59.7%

NEPI Rockcastle N.V. Competitors

 
 
 
 
 
 
 
 
 
 
 
 

Snowflake Analysis

Slight risk with acceptable track record.

4 Risks
2 Rewards

About NRP

Founded
2007
Employees
n/a
CEO
Rolf Dany
WebsiteView website
www.nepirockcastle.com

NEPI Rockcastle N.V. (“the Company”, “NEPI Rockcastle”, “the Group”) is a public limited company domiciled in the Netherlands, having its registered office at Strawinskylaan 563, WTC Zuidas, Tower Ten, 5th Floor, 1077 XX Amsterdam, with registration number at the Dutch Chamber of Commerce 87488329. The Company’s shares are listed on the Main Board of the JSE Limited ("JSE"), Euronext Amsterdam and A2X. NEPI Rockcastle is the premier owner and operator of shopping centres in Central and Eastern Europe (“CEE”). The Group benefits from a highly-skilled internal management team which combines asset management, development, investment, leasing and financial expertise.

Market Insight

Q4 2025 is off to a flying start with record highs being printed left, right, and center. US and Japanese stocks made fresh new highs, while the gold price powered through $4,000 for the first time, and Bitcoin crossed the $126k level. Is this all a case of USD weakness, irrational exuberance, or solid fundamentals? This week, we are reviewing Q3 market performance, Q2 earnings season, and the outlook heading into the end of 2025…
Continue reading

Dutch Market Performance

  • 7 Days: -3.6%
  • 3 Months: 5.5%
  • 1 Year: 6.3%
  • Year to Date: 12.2%
Over the last 7 days, the market has dropped 3.6%, driven by a decline of 6.8% in the Information Technology sector. In contrast to the last week, the market is actually up 6.3% over the past year. Looking forward, earnings are forecast to grow by 11% annually. Market details ›